Illness (3)

Here are some other useful phrases for talking about illnesses:

Beth sy'n bod?What's wrong?
Ble mae'r boen?Where's the pain?
Fan ymaHere
Dw i'n teimlo'n sâlI feel ill.
Dw i'n teimlo'n wan.I feel weak.
Dw i'n teimlo'n benysgafn.I feel light headed.
Dw i'n teimlo'n waeth.I feel worse.
Dw i'n teimlo'n wellI feel better.
Dw i'n teimlo'n ddaI feel well.
Wyt ti'n teimlo'n well rwan?Do you feel better now?
Wyt ti isio
[ffisig / tabledi / dŵr]?
Do you want
[medicine / tablets / water]?
Ydw / Nac ydw!Yes / No!
